WebThe letter called on British Communists to prepare for revolution. This document is now generally accepted to have been a forgery, validating the declaration that Zinoviev made in a letter dated 27 October 1924: "The letter of 15th September, 1924, which has been attributed to me, is from the first to the last word, a forgery.

WebThe contents of the Zinoviev letter of I5 September 1924 were, as Dr Carr says, 'no novelty'. Internal evidence alone is insufficient to prove - or to disprove - the charge of forgery. Advocates of the forgery hypothesis (like Mr Chester and his colleagues)3 have, however, invariably neglected a substantial part of the external evidence.
